This cause aims to raise more funds to support the center's activities. Through this activity, we aim to train participants in agriculture, gardening, and especially okra cultivation. It will also contribute to mobilizing financial resources from the sale of okra grown to support the program. With the funds we will receive, we will dig a well, purchase two large-capacity motor pumps, and pipes for irrigating the site. We will also fence the entire area with wire mesh and iron posts to ensure greater safety in the field. In addition, we will acquire operating equipment such as hoes, watering cans, sprayers, safety shoes, etc. In addition, we will hire a professional or specialist in the field to monitor and provide practical advice on our activities. With this project, we will have a significant impact on the participants and the community. Indeed, okra is highly prized on menus in the Banfora region, nationally, and even internationally. The population will have access to quality okra at a lower cost.

How the church will sustain the cause
To maintain and strengthen okra cultivation in Banfora, we will implement strategies to improve okra productivity by using improved seeds, soil conservation techniques, and strengthening irrigation. We will also promote and diversify market opportunities. We will also equip our participants and parents to promote this crop.
